Sinkhole Opens at Eisenhower Parking Deck During Move-In Week, Trapping Hundreds of Cars
On August 16, 2023, a sinkhole opened near the front of the Eisenhower Parking Deck on Penn State University Park campus at approximately noon, forcing the immediate closure of the deck and Eisenhower Road and stranding the cars of hundreds of workers and campus visitors for hours during the busiest move-in week of the year. The sinkhole was caused by a failed underground stormwater pipe discovered beneath the deck approach.
